Spicy Sardine-Style Dencis Fish with Quail Eggs
Indulge in the delightful flavors of Ikan Dencis Bumbu Sardin Pedas Nyemek-Nyemek, a vibrant dish that combines crispy dencis fish with a rich, spicy sauce and the earthy goodness of quail eggs. Perfect for serving with steamed rice, this recipe is sure to tantalize your taste buds.
Ingredients
Ingredient | Quantity |
---|---|
Dencis fish (about the size of half a palm) | 9 fish |
Quail eggs (hard-boiled) | 9 eggs |
Purple eggplant (or substitute with tofu/potato) | 100 grams (1 ounce) |
Spice Paste: | |
Red chili peppers | 100 grams (3.5 ounces) |
Bird’s eye chilies | 15 peppers |
Candlenut | 1 nut |
Ripe tomatoes | 200 grams (7 ounces) |
Garlic | 7 cloves |
Shallots | 10 shallots |
White pepper | ½ teaspoon |
Sliced Seasonings: | |
Ripe tomatoes | 100 grams (3.5 ounces) |
Bird’s eye chilies (halved) | 6 peppers |
Large red chilies | 5 chilies |
Onion (sliced) | 200 grams (7 ounces) |
Kaffir lime leaves (torn) | 1 leaf |
Cooking oil | As needed |
Water | 200 ml (about ¾ cup) |
Salt | To taste |
Diabetasol sugar (optional; regular sugar can be used) | ½ packet |
Chili sauce | ½ tablespoon |
Flavor enhancer (optional) | To taste |
Instructions
-
Prepare the Spice Paste: Begin by blending all the ingredients for the spice paste—red chili peppers, bird’s eye chilies, candlenut, ripe tomatoes, garlic, shallots, and white pepper—until they form a fine paste.
-
Cook the Spice Paste: In a pan, heat some cooking oil over medium heat and sauté the blended spice paste until it becomes fragrant and fully cooked, ensuring it reaches a nice, deep color.
-
Combine the Main Ingredients: Once the spice paste is cooked, carefully add the fried dencis fish and the fried purple eggplant. Stir gently to coat the fish and eggplant with the spice paste, then add the hard-boiled quail eggs last.
-
Add Sliced Seasonings: Incorporate the sliced tomatoes, halved bird’s eye chilies, large red chilies, sliced onion, and torn kaffir lime leaves into the pan. Mix well to combine all the flavors.
-
Season the Dish: Pour in the water and season with salt, Diabetasol sugar (or regular sugar), chili sauce, and any desired flavor enhancer. Stir everything together.
-
Simmer: Allow the dish to simmer until the sauce thickens and the flavors meld beautifully, ensuring everything is well heated through.
-
Serve: Once the dish is cooked and the sauce has thickened to your liking, remove it from the heat. Serve hot with steamed rice, and enjoy the explosion of flavors!
